Transaction 70145c8c6fa85abbfb50c0f5680ced86101e20dd27d9d6e255b3550890f252a1
1 Input
2 Outputs
- 70145c8c6fa85abbfb50c0f5680ced86101e20dd27d9d6e255b3550890f252a1:0
- 70145c8c6fa85abbfb50c0f5680ced86101e20dd27d9d6e255b3550890f252a1:1
value 835670
address 1KSywkFsuDZ1YzJ3ikAoxAweVjnUzwhf4U
value 105782413
address 16sumQ8qigqL2r4S4xF6tTaSC1k5rsNwUJ